In the Name of Allah, the Most Gracious, the Most Merciful I begin in the name of Allah, the Most Gracious and the Most Merciful. He is the One who brings peace to hearts, keeps hope alive, and grants a person the strength to journey from darkness toward light. He is the Lord who gives the pen its flow, breathes meaning into words, and grants us the ability to transfer the feelings hidden within our hearts onto the pages before us. The story "The Eternal and the Transient" is not merely a tale of love between two people. It is a glimpse into a journey in which a person gradually begins to understand the difference between the fleeting loves of this world and the true, everlasting love of Allah. Sometimes, a person believes that the greatest truth of life lies in the love of another human being. But with time, they come to realize that behind every transient thing lies a greater, eternal reality. This novel is the story of that search- A search in which the heart, the mind, and the soul all become part of the journey. If, somewhere within these pages, you find a reflection of your own life... If, within a single word, you hear the voice of your own heart... Then know that it is all a gift from the same Lord in whose name this journey has begun.
